I went in January for my first time bridal dress shopping. My family and I have used bridal beginning for over 10 years with my sisters wedding and bridesmaid dresses. MOB dress and now mine.

My first experience with them was great. My consultant nailed the dress, I left elated.

My dress came in early, I tried it on and it was huge. I had expressed concern about the size ordered at the original appointment (I'm typically a 4 and they were recommending a 10) but after much discussion I followed the opinion of the professional. So when I tried it on and it completely hung off my entire body, my consultant assured me that with a little altering it would be perfect. I couldn t envision this but what are you gonna do. My consultant also told me not to use their usual seamstress because she was expensive and mean . So I took it to be altered and it wasn t great. I called bridal beginning after picking up my still oversized dress and asked to come in and have it looked at so we could see where to go from here. The manager didn t accept this idea and instead referred me to a different seamstress.
She did a good job but my dress still didn t fit perfectly and now the low cut back had been brought up a good bit. I emailed the manager with my concerns and the response was unreal. She was completely nasty. I don t know that she or anyone else proofread her emails but they were so unprofessional and mean. She went on blaming me for the choice of size. Telling me that my bust is just too big for the rest of my body (I m a 34c) and then proceeding to call me cheap. At no point in any of our conversations did we discuss a budget, and at no point had I asked them for anything. Not a discount. Not a free dress. And I did not ask them to cover the alterations, which in my opinion was the right thing to do. After the nasty email, I let her know how rude and insulting she was. This clearly triggered a red flag that she had screwed up and at this point she offered to get me a new dress in the size of my choice. I was however getting married in Las Vegas the week the dress was expected in. Therefor I declined the offer not wanting to stress about wether it would be in on time and be able to be altered that quickly. They still have never apologized for how rude they were and for their mistake in choosing the size and the cash for both alterations came out of my pocket.

I would never recommend this shop to anyone after the email I received from the manager and after their lack of resolving any issue. I hope brides in the future don t end up with the dress stress I went through because of this unprofessional and rude business.
